Abstract

An implicit finite-difference scheme for numerical approximation of an initial-boundaryvalue problem with an interface for a two-dimensional subdiffusion equation with variablecoefficients is proposed. Its stability is investigated and the corresponding convergencerate estimate is obtained. In a special case an efficient factorized scheme is proposedand investigated.
